Review-ready Target Rationale

Why Tyrosine-protein kinase Yes matters

As of 2026-09-14

Tyrosine-protein kinase Yes is reviewed as Tyrosine-protein kinase Yes (UniProt P07947); Tyrosine-protein kinase Yes shows clinical signal disease relevance led by cancer.; 1 linked drug keep this evidence frame grounded.; the current evidence base includes 26 approved drugs, 1799 compounds, and 496 assays, with lead potency reaching pChEMBL 9.5.

Disease context
cancer

Tyrosine-protein kinase Yes shows clinical signal disease relevance led by cancer. 1 linked drug keep the rationale reviewable. Linked drugs include JNJ-26483327.

Start review with cancer because it currently carries clinical signal support. Linked drugs include JNJ-26483327. This disease block keeps the Open Targets-ready contract explicit while current evidence comes from ChEMBL mechanism and indication mappings.

ChEMBL target record
Clinical signal 1 linked drug
Activity base
Portfolio and assay base

ChEMBL currently tracks 26 approved drugs, 1799 compounds, and 496 assays for this target. The dominant activity type is KD. CHEMBL400402 is the current potency anchor at pChEMBL 9.5.
